I just spotted a semi-serious problem. Don't a game's achievements have to be fully unlockable? Well, then why is the condition for unlocking "the Printer's Devil" completing "A Slip of the Tongue"?! Isn't that a DLC bonus? Shouldn't that achievement be part of the DLC or something, like with TLAD and 'omo Tony?

There are 5 achievements in L.A. Noire A Slip of the Tongue dlc including 4 secrect.

 

The Printer's Devil--Complete 'A Slip of the Tongue'.

 

Secret Achievements

 

Femme Imbécile--Correctly branch every question in the interview with Jean Archer.

Chop Shop--During the Industrial Street raid, kill a goon by shooting the hanging engine block.

Nowhere In A Hurry--Catch and arrest Cliff Harrison before he is stopped by uniformed backup.

Racing For Pinks--Find and inspect all of the Marquee-printed pink slips

I'm starting to get pissed off at how damned stupid some of the TRUTHDOUBTLIE interviews are. Some people are just complete wildcards, and some of the evidence you might have to present is just so far-fetched at times. I mean, in traffic, that movie star stares at you with a 100% straight face which is a sign of truth (and no twitching either, I looked at her looping animation for a long time) for the last question where she says "let me and my husband handle Bishop" but hurr hurrrrr you have to take doubt for no reason at all.

 

this lady acted like she was doped up and poured the sweetness at you because you were the one handling the interview, but then very quickly and lucidly snapped at your partner, who was complementing her. i got the impression that she was trying to smooth talk you, and that she was totally faking the doping - her attitude with your partner clued me in that her personality wasn't as sweet as she was making out to be. keep in mind that she was a movie actress, so you'd expect her to be able to control the facial twitches etc that might give other POI's away. context, dude. i didn't trust her at all once she started talking like that.

 

use truth when you believe they aren't holding back on you.

use doubt when you think they're being evasive, or if you think they're lying but there is no way to contradict them with evidence. basically when you don't want to use truth but you can't prove it's a lie, or it's an omission rather than a lie.

use lie when you have evidence that can show they are lying.

 

i've logged out/logged back in to profile a couple times too lol - but given the context, and thinking more about what testimony i already had and evidence i'd collected, i think the truth/doubt/lie makes good sense most of the time. i haven't finished the game yet to be fair.
